Description
Joel Spencer's work delves into the profound intricacies of the probabilistic method, an essential tool in the realm of combinatorial mathematics. This scholarly study synthesizes a collection of insights drawn from lectures, providing a thorough exploration of the method's principles, applications, and implications across various mathematical contexts.
The book serves as both a theoretical framework and practical guide, presenting complex concepts with clarity and depth. Readers are led through numerous examples that illustrate how probabilistic reasoning can solve problems that are intractable through traditional approaches. Spencer's expertise shines as he navigates through the nuances of the subject, making this an invaluable resource for students and professionals alike.
Through these lectures, the audience is invited into a world where probability plays a pivotal role in understanding and solving mathematical challenges. The text not only disseminates knowledge but also inspires a deeper appreciation for the elegance of probabilistic thinking, encouraging readers to cultivate a more nuanced perspective on mathematical inquiry.
